摘要
PURPOSE: A method for classifying liver segment using vascular structure information of portal vein and an apparatus thereof are provided to implement more objective and accurate reading, by automating the reading method. CONSTITUTION: Three-dimensional chest volume data is acquired (S210). Route tree is generated by using a Euclidian distance map (S220). End point, branching point and skeleton of liver vein are extracted using level set (S230). The position of the extracted branching point is corrected (S240). Liver segment is classified by using the branching pattern structure (S260). [Reference numerals] (AA) Start; (BB) Finish; (S210) Acquire three-dimensional chest volume data; (S220) Generate a route tree by using an Euclidian distance map; (S230) Extract an end point, a branching point and a skeleton of a liver vein; (S240) Correct the position of the extracted branching point; (S250) Analyze branching patterns in respect to the liver vein and extract a main blood vessel; (S260) Classify a liver segment by using a branching pattern structure of the main blood vessel
